当前位置: 代码迷 >> Web前端 >> Git应用分支协作开发
  详细解决方案

Git应用分支协作开发

热度:882   发布时间:2012-08-31 12:55:03.0
Git使用分支协作开发

(修改05.29)

?

大致思路:

?

1.获取 版本 git pull origin master

2.新建分支 (默认是master) git branch ? local

3.切换到 新的版本上去 ? ? ? ? ? ? git checkout?local?

?

(do something ......做今天该做的事情吧。。。)

?

4.完成工作后,切换到master ? ? ? ? ? ? git checkout master

5.合并分支到master ? ? ? ? ? ? ? ? ? ? ? ? ? ?git merge?local

6.删除?local分支, 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?git branch -d?local

7.再次获取最新版本 ? ? ? ? ? ? ? ? ? ? ? ? ? git? pull ?origin master

8.解决版本冲突问题。。。提交 更改内容。

9.确认提交git push?

===================8<==================

1.git pull

2.git branch local

3.git checkout local

4.do something................... git add . ?git commit -am "...."

5.git checkout ?master

6.git merge local

7.git branch -d local

8.git pull ?(git pull origin master) ?(。。。合并问题处理。。。)

9.git push

?

分支管理
功能,可有效防止因个人操作不当而导致向服务器 M2GE 仓库提交太多的脏数据。
另外,
也有效保持了本地项目主分支的干净,避免了频繁 git-clone 服务器端的M2GE 仓库来恢复本地的项目主分支

?

  相关解决方案